Spotify has introduced narrated long-form magazine articles on its platform as the company continues to expand its audio-focused ecosystem. The new feature will be available to Premium subscribers through their existing 15-hour monthly audiobook listening allowance, while free users can purchase individual narrated articles for $1.99 each.

Starting this week, Spotify is offering more than 650 English-language magazine stories from major publications, including Rolling Stone, The Atlantic, Vogue, Wired, Vanity Fair, Pitchfork, and several others. According to Spotify, the narrated content was produced internally by the company’s audiobook division and is designed to complement its growing library of podcasts and audiobooks.

The streaming platform said the articles will feature a mix of human narration and AI-generated digital voices. Spotify added that any content that uses synthetic narration will be clearly labelled for listeners.

The move reflects Spotify’s broader strategy of increasing engagement with long-form audio content. The company believes narrated magazine stories could encourage users who primarily listen to music to explore audiobooks and other spoken-word formats.

Spotify executive Colleen Prendergast said shorter-form narrated content may help users gradually build listening habits that eventually lead to more audiobook consumption over time.

The addition comes as Spotify continues aggressively expanding its audio offerings. In recent weeks, the company has introduced several AI-related features, including AI-generated podcasts, AI audiobook narration tools for authors, AI-powered remixes and music covers, along with new fitness and lifestyle content integrated into the platform.

Spotify currently offers audiobook access through multiple subscription tiers, including monthly listening hours for Premium members, additional “top-up” listening plans, and separate audiobook-focused subscriptions for users who do not subscribe to its full music service.
